Israel Says Islamic Jihad Knows Where Last Slain Hostage Is
(Ynet News) Itamar Eichner - Israel has delivered new intelligence to Gaza ceasefire mediators in Cairo in an effort to locate and recover the remains of Sgt. First Class Ran Gvili, a police officer abducted by Palestinian terrorists during the October 7 terrorist attack and the last of the slain Israelis who were taken to Gaza. Hostages and Missing Persons Coordinator Brig.-Gen. (res.) Gal Hirsch transferred aerial imagery, names of individuals believed to have knowledge of Gvili's whereabouts and other intelligence aimed at aiding his recovery. A senior Israeli official told Ynet: "There are people within Palestinian Islamic Jihad (PIJ) who know where Ran is. We sent a strong message to a senior mediator, and conveyed detailed intelligence during Gal Hirsch's meetings in Cairo last Thursday. We will not rest until Ran is brought back for burial in Israel." "This is not a tactical issue. It is central to the implementation of the agreement. PIJ's claim [that it has released all captives] is a lie, and we reject it outright. Hamas is responsible for the return of all fallen hostages, and we will not compromise on that."
